> Hmm, but in htb_delete() we do reset the leaf qdisc before removing the
> class from ha
>
>         if (!cl->level) {
>                 qlen = cl->un.leaf.q->q.qlen;
>                 qdisc_reset(cl->un.leaf.q);
>                 qdisc_tree_decrease_qlen(cl->un.leaf.q, qlen);
>         }
>
> therefore, the leaf fq_codel qdisc is supposed to have 0 skb after that,
> that is, the second fq_codel_reset() is supposed to return NULL immediately?
> Why is qdidsc_tree_decrease_qlen() called in the second fq_codel_reset()?
>
> Or there is a race condition between ->delete() and ->put()? In which new
> skb can be enqueued?

This makes the most sense to me, but I have ~32 hours of experience
with this subsystem :)

Taking that for granted, it seems like it'd be appropriate to note the
invariant in the code i've changed with a WARN_ON and to skip it, and
then to otherwise find a way to close the hole.  Do you agree?
